Remember SONIC THE HEDGEHOG? That movie hit theaters this year, which seems crazy considering everything that's happened since. The live-action/CGI hybrid was surprisingly successful and it seems that director Jeff Fowler is looking to set his sights on another iconic critter — The Pink Panther.

MGM is currently developing a Pink Panther movie and have tapped Jeff Fowler to direct. Much like SONIC THE HEDGEHOG, the Pink Panther movie will also be a live-action/CGI hybrid. Chris Bremmer (BAD BOYS FOR LIFE) is slated to write the feature, which will be produced by Lawrence Mirisch, Julie Andrews, Dan Lin, and Jonathan Eirich. Co-created by Blake Edwards, THE PINK PANTHER franchise includes multiple films that starred Peter Sellers as the inept French police detective, Inspector Jacques Clouseau. There was also two reboot films that starred Steve Martin as Clouseau. The Pink Panther in question in those films was not the animal, but rather an enormous pink diamond, but the Pink Panther character that appeared in the animated opening credits proved to be so popular that they quickly developed a series of theatrical shorts as well as an animated TV show. Although the character has become the face of the entire franchise, there has never actually been a feature-film focusing on the Pink Panther…until now. This project has actually been in development since 2014, but with Jeff Fowler on board, hopefully it will start moving forward a little quicker.
